The historic kyusu teapots are made in Tokoname City, Aichi Prefecture, and the teacups are made by craftsmen in Hasami-cho, Nagasaki Prefecture, where the teacups are produced. Each kyusu is carefully handmade by craftsmen who form the body, lid, spout, tea strainer, and handle, and then bake each piece until it is completed.
The delicate and soft movements of the craftsmen are like those of a Kabuki actor who has nerves all the way down to his fingertips.
The tea strainer is made of fine mesh ceramic that has no metallic smell and brings out the aroma and flavor of tea to the fullest. The more the tea strainer is used, the deeper its color and luster will change over time, making it even more endearing.
